Bill Summary

To amend the Communications Act of 1934 to modify the definition of franchise fee, and for other purposes. This bill revises the definition of a franchise fee that is paid by a cable operator or cable subscriber to encompass only a tax, fee, or other monetary assessment that is imposed by a franchising authority or other governmental entity.
